Rock Island's passenger Train 39, formerly called the "Imperial," derailed at Valencia, Ks., 11 miles west of Topeka, and two steam-powered derricks were slowly clearing the double-track mainline on July 20, 1966. Derrick 95020 was lifting FP7 410 back on the rails in the days before Hulcher, R J Corman and other clean-up specialists. Spectators were able to approach only so close.
